Ingredients
To whip up a batch of Kroll’s Kookies, gather the following ingredients:
For the Cookie Dough
- 1 1/4 cup All-Purpose Flour
- 3/4 cup Cake flour
- 1 tsp. corn starch
- 1/2 tsp. baking powder
- 1/2 tsp. baking soda
- 1/2 tsp. salt
- 1/2 cup cold, unsalted butter, cubed
- 1/2 cup light brown sugar, packed (dark brown works too!)
- 1/4 cup white granulated sugar
- 1 large egg
- 1 egg yolk
- 1 tsp. vanilla extract (optional)
- 2 cups milk chocolate chips (or semi-sweet)
How to Make Kroll’s Kookies
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
Step 2: Prepare Dry Ingredients
In a large bowl, whisk together the following:
* All-purpose flour
* Cake flour
* Cornstarch
* Baking powder
* Baking soda
* Salt
Set this mixture aside for later use.
Step 3: Cream Butter and Sugars
In the bowl of your stand mixer, add the cubed cold butter. Attach the paddle attachment and mix on medium-low speed for about 30 seconds. Then add in:
1. Brown sugar – mix for another 30 seconds.
2. White sugar – mix for an additional 30 seconds until everything is light and fluffy.
Next, add in one large egg and one egg yolk (and vanilla if using) and blend until well combined.
Step 4: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ients
With the mixer running on low speed, gradually add in your dry ingredient mixture until fully incorporated. Lastly, fold in the chocolate chips until evenly distributed throughout the dough.
Step 5: Shape Cookies
Using a food scale, measure out approximately six cookie portions at about 5.7 ounces each. If you don’t have a scale, simply eyeball it; they should be slightly smaller than a fist! Keep them tall without flattening too much before placing them on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per or a silicone mat.
Step 6: Bake Cookies
Bake your cookies in the preheated oven for about 10–12 minutes or until they turn golden brown on top. Remember to remove them just before you think they’re done!
Step 7: Cool Down
Let the cookies rest on the baking sheet for at least 15–30 minutes before transferring them to a cooling rack to cool completely. Enjoy with a tall glass of milk!

How to Perfect Kroll’s Kookies
To ensure your Kroll’s Kookies turn out perfectly every time, consider these helpful tips.
Chill the Dough: Refrigerate the cookie dough for at least 30 minutes before baking. This helps prevent spreading and results in thicker cookies.
Use Quality Chocolate: Opt for high-quality chocolate chips for richer flavor and texture in each bite.
Measure Ingredients Accurately: Precision is key in baking. Use a kitchen scale for the best results, especially for flour and sugar.
Don’t Overbake: Keep an eye on your cookies while they bake. Remove them from the oven when they are golden brown but still soft in the center.
Let Them Cool: Allowing the cookies to cool on the baking sheet helps them set properly, giving you that perfect chewy texture.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
When making Kroll’s Kookies, it’s easy to make some common mistakes that can affect the final outcome. Here are a few to watch out for:
- Using the wrong flour ratio – Not measuring your all-purpose and cake flour correctly can impact the texture. Use equal parts for a perfect balance.
- Overmixing the dough – Mixing too long can lead to tough cookies. Mix just until combined for soft, chewy results.
- Not chilling the dough – Skipping this step may cause cookies to spread too much. Chill for at least 30 minutes for thicker cookies.
- Ignoring baking times – Baking them too long will make them hard. Keep an eye on them and take them out when they look slightly underbaked.
- Skipping the cooling period – Cutting them too soon can result in a mess. Let them rest on the cookie sheet before transferring.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store Kroll’s Kookies in an airtight container.
- They will stay fresh for up to 1 week in the fridge.
Freezing Kroll’s Kookies
- Place cookies in a single layer on a baking sheet and freeze until solid.
- Transfer to an airtight container or freezer bag; they’ll last for up to 3 months.
Reheating Kroll’s Kookies
- Oven – Preheat to 350°F, place cookies on a baking sheet, and warm for about 5 minutes.
- Microwave – Heat each cookie for about 10-15 seconds for a quick warm-up.
- Stovetop – Use a skillet over low heat, cover with a lid, and warm cookies for about 1-2 minutes.
